Binish Tanveer is a scholar working on Information Systems, Computer Networks and Communications and Software. According to data from OpenAlex, Binish Tanveer has authored 15 papers receiving a total of 275 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Information Systems, 5 papers in Computer Networks and Communications and 5 papers in Software. Recurrent topics in Binish Tanveer's work include Software Engineering Techniques and Practices (14 papers), Software Engineering Research (11 papers) and Software Reliability and Analysis Research (5 papers). Binish Tanveer is often cited by papers focused on Software Engineering Techniques and Practices (14 papers), Software Engineering Research (11 papers) and Software Reliability and Analysis Research (5 papers). Binish Tanveer collaborates with scholars based in Sweden and Germany. Binish Tanveer's co-authors include Nauman bin Ali, Kai Petersen, Anna Maria Vollmer and Javier González‐Huerta and has published in prestigious journals such as SHILAP Revista de lepidopterología, IEEE Transactions on Education and Journal of Software Evolution and Process.
